Overview

Have You Ever Seen an Elephant Fly by? opens up the world of imagination to the young reader. No matter where one finds themselves - in a field, on a picnic blanket, on the beach, or floating in a pool, they can look up and become enthralled by the shapes of clouds. Sitting with friends and family, they can share their fun, imaginative interpretations while playing a game of iSpy. At the same time, one can spot in the sky, jets leaving behind a Jetstream, birds flying in formation, and kites lifting and falling. Closer in, one can see dragonflies, bees, and butterflies. There is an infinite number of cloud shapes and formations ever-changing with the winds.

Author Information

B.T. Scherer grew up in south Florida spending much of her childhood outside on the beach or in the ocean. Many fun creatures were part of her everyday life: crabs, seagulls, pelicans, turtles, bunnies, and squirrels. Today she lives with her family In Berkeley, CA where nature continues to be her passion. When looking up at the clouds in the sky, she can easily imagine many of her favorite animals floating by. Her children's books which include Squirlie and Maude, Skeeter the Ski Bunny, Snuggle In, and Myrtle the Sea Turtle are about the animals she came to know and love in her childhood.
